codeine



A white crystalline alkaloid extracted from opium by the methylation of morphine, and with the properties of weak morphine. Codeine is a mild narcotic used in medicine as an analgesic, and in the treatment of coughs, sleeplessness, neuralgia, and asthma. It reduces bowel activity, causing constipation, and is used to cure diarrhea.
